Why does truck cut off after installing engine computer?

Asked by Nicole Nov 29, 2020 at 07:44 PM about the 2006 Mercury Mountaineer Premier AWD

Question type: Maintenance & Repair

Repaired engine computer trucks runs for a
bit then shuts off

1 Answer

103,775

It may be the immobilizer shutting engine off. It may require reprogramming for anti theft.
